FAQ: What's the deal with the contrast audit?

Short version: the Lanternmoss design system failed our quarterly color-contrast audit in 14 places, mostly muted text on tinted cards. We're fixing tokens, not individual components — so if your screen suddenly looks darker, that's why. Don't hand-patch hex values in your feature branches; it'll just get overwritten when the new token set lands next sprint. Questions go to the a11y channel. The full audit results, affected components, and the remediation schedule are on the internal page below:

dashboard of bahip-bahop = https://argocd.ferracorp.local/view/projects/ticket/spaces/browse/merge_requests/repo/d16ed4b4206ad4cfd84c8734

Handover note — Prototype shipment. Mira, before you leave: the Kestrel-9 prototype boards are packed in the grey anti-static case in the secure store, destination Fenwick Applied Testing in Alderbeck. The packing list is inside the lid pocket; both seals are numbered and logged. Vetted courier arrives Thursday at 09:15. Please ensure the driver follows the hand-over instruction given directly below.

courier memo of fafog-kagep: the briys norir courier leaves the pelwyn pelael ulaiel ledger at gate 5796 under passcode 534410

## Deployment: Stallwick Occupancy Feed

This section covers deploying the garage occupancy feed discussed at the weekly sync. The feed polls gate counters across the Bramleigh garages, normalizes counts, and publishes availability every thirty seconds. Deploys are blue-green: bring up the new instance, verify it's publishing sane counts against the shadow topic, then cut over. Never run two publishers against the live topic simultaneously. The instance picks up the following configuration values at startup.

deployment values, kawip-kafog:
belath:
  pin: 3709
  tenant: ulaox
  seal: seal_25075386
  metrics_host: metrics.belath.halixhq.test
  standby_team: gormir
  escalation: wenys-fenwyn
  nonce: 26e5f7

Ticket: Snapshot testing sign-off needed

Adding snapshot tests for Quillbarrow UI components. Snapshots may capture rendered tokens and mock session data; all fixtures are sanitized and committed to the repo. Need security review confirming no sensitive values can leak into stored snapshots. Blocking the 3.2 release branch. Sign-off requested from the reviewer named below.

signatory, yagef-hagug: Wenix Druax